The Challenge of Team Dinner Signups
When planning a team dinner, you may face several common challenges:
- Diverse Dietary Needs: Every team member comes with their own set of dietary preferences and restrictions. From allergies to vegetarianism, accommodating everyone can feel like solving a complex puzzle.
- Last-Minute Changes: People’s schedules can change, and last-minute cancellations or additions can throw your plans into chaos.
- Communication Gaps: Ensuring everyone is informed about what to bring or what the menu will be is crucial for a smooth event.

Creating an Allergies Checklist
In addition to streamlining the signup process, SignUpGo allows you to create an effective allergies checklist. Here’s how to implement one:
- Include Allergy Options: In your signup form, include specific options for common allergens like nuts, dairy, gluten, and shellfish. This helps everyone communicate their needs clearly.
- Designate a Coordinator: Assign someone to oversee the responses. This person can double-check for any potential issues with allergies and ensure that safe options are available at the dinner.
- Follow-Up: A few days before the event, send a reminder to all participants, encouraging them to check in if they have any dietary concerns.
